Apple’s Virtual Assistant Siri

Home AI Projects Apple’s Virtual Assistant Siri
Apple’s Virtual Assistant Siri

Siri’s story began in 2010 when Apple acquired a small company called Siri Inc. This purchase laid the foundation for what would become Siri. The people behind Siri Inc., Adam Cheyer, Dag Kittlaus, and Tom Gruber, had a vision: they wanted to create a virtual assistant that could understand and chat with people naturally. They combined different technologies, like recognizing voices, machine learning, and understanding human language.


When Apple introduced Siri in the iPhone 4S in 2011, it was a game-changer. Siri could do many things, from answering questions to setting alarms, sending texts, and even giving recommendations. It felt like you were talking to a real person, and that’s what caught people’s attention.


Siri changed the way we interacted with our phones. Instead of tapping on screens, we could just speak to Siri, making things more accessible and user-friendly. When Siri became part of the Apple family, it showed that Apple was serious about pushing the boundaries of technology and giving users new, innovative tools to make their lives easier.


Understanding Natural Language


At the heart of Siri’s smarts is its ability to understand and use everyday language. Natural language processing (NLP), which is a part of AI, is what helps Siri understand and reply to what people say. It’s not just about recognizing words; it’s about getting the context and all the small details that show what someone means.


Siri uses smart algorithms and big sets of data to keep getting better at understanding language. It looks at the words people say or type, figures out the common things people say, and learns from it all. This way, Siri can deal with different accents, languages, and even slang, so more people can use it all around the world.


The Role of AI Algorithms


Siri’s abilities to understand and respond to everyday language are powered by a complex set of AI algorithms. These algorithms have evolved over time and are at the core of Siri’s language understanding skills. 


Siri’s speech recognition and language understanding are rooted in deep learning, a branch of machine learning. It uses deep neural networks (DNNs) to process and make sense of spoken language. These networks are built to work like the human brain, with layers of interconnected nodes that can extract important details from audio data. This helps Siri recognize words, phrases, and context very accurately. As more data is processed, Siri’s deep learning models continue to get better, making it more skilled at understanding different accents and speech patterns.


RNNs play an important role in maintaining context during a conversation, which is a key part of Siri’s ability to chat naturally. Unlike regular neural networks, RNNs have a feedback loop that allows them to remember what was said earlier in a conversation. This memory-like feature helps Siri provide relevant responses and create more human-like conversations.


NLU algorithms enable Siri to extract meaning and intent from what users ask. These algorithms analyze the meaning of sentences, identifying important parts like entities, relationships, and language nuances. NLU is what makes it possible for Siri to understand what users want, whether it’s asking for information, giving a command, or asking a question. By digging deeper into language, Siri can offer more relevant and accurate responses.


Siri’s AI is always evolving, thanks to machine learning models that are constantly fine-tuned and updated. These models cover a wide range of tasks, from recognizing specific words and phrases to understanding how users behave and what they prefer. Machine learning is the heart of Siri’s adaptability, allowing it to learn from user interactions, predict what users need, and customize its responses.


Privacy and Security


Safeguarding your privacy and data security is a priority for Apple when it comes to Siri. Unlike some other virtual assistants, Siri usually processes your requests right on your device, reducing the need to send data to distant servers. This not only speeds up Siri’s responses but also keeps your personal information on your device.


Apple has put strong security measures in place to protect your Siri data. Voice recordings are made anonymous and encrypted, making it extremely hard for unauthorized access. Users also have the option to review and delete their Siri voice history, giving them more control over their data.


Siri and the Smart Home


Siri’s influence extends beyond being just a virtual assistant on your phone. Thanks to Apple’s HomeKit framework, Siri has entered the realm of smart homes, transforming the way people manage and interact with their connected devices.


In a smart home, users can conveniently command a wide range of compatible devices like smart lights, thermostats, door locks, and security cameras using voice instructions through Siri. This seamless integration of Siri into the smart home setup has made daily routines more convenient and efficient.


Imagine returning home on a chilly evening and simply saying, “Hey Siri, set the thermostat to 72 degrees,” to have your home warm and comfortable when you step inside. Or, when you’re ready to call it a night, you can say, “Hey Siri, turn off all the lights,” and your entire home responds without you having to get up.


Siri’s capacity to manage these third-party devices and services adds an extra layer of versatility and compatibility. It removes the need for multiple apps or physical controls for various smart devices, simplifying the smart home experience and making it accessible to people of all ages and tech proficiency.


As technology continues to advance, and smart home devices become more commonplace, Siri’s role in this domain is poised to expand further. Apple’s commitment to user privacy, combined with Siri’s usefulness in home automation, positions it as a reliable and user-friendly interface for managing various aspects of a smart home.


An exciting development in this field is the increasing number of devices and services that can interact with Siri. Third-party developers are consistently working on integrating their products with Siri, broadening the range of functions and capabilities available within the smart home. This enhanced compatibility and flexibility are contributing to the widespread adoption of smart home technology.